Red Flags to Watch For
Suspicious behaviors during calls from 877-410-8829 often indicate potential fraud attempts. Immediate requests for personal information like Social Security numbers, account passwords, or payment details without proper verification steps signal danger. High-pressure tactics, including threats of account closure, legal action, or time-limited offers, are rarely used by legitimate organizations. Callers refusing to provide employee identification numbers, direct callback numbers, or verification through official channels demonstrate questionable intentions. Technical inconsistencies, such as poor call quality, background noise suggesting call centers, or automated voice systems that don’t match the claimed organization’s typical communication methods, warrant extra scrutiny. Requests to download software, visit unusual websites, or purchase gift cards as payment methods are almost always indicators of fraudulent activity.

Blocking 8774108829 on Different Devices
Device-specific blocking methods offer immediate protection against unwanted calls from 877-410-8829. On iPhones, users can block numbers by opening the Phone app, tapping the info icon next to the number, scrolling down, and selecting “Block this Caller.” Android users can open their Phone app, tap the three dots, select “Settings,” choose “Block numbers,” and add 877-410-8829 to their block list. Landline users have fewer built-in options but can contact their service provider to implement call blocking services or purchase call-blocking devices like the CPR V5000 or Panasonic Call Blocker.
Third-party apps provide additional protection across devices. Apps such as Truecaller, Hiya, and RoboKiller use extensive databases to identify and block suspicious numbers before they reach users. Many of these apps offer customizable blocking settings, allowing users to block specific area codes, unknown numbers, or suspected telemarketing calls.
Reporting Suspicious Activity
Reporting unwanted calls strengthens consumer protection systems and helps authorities track potential scams. The Federal Trade Commission (FTC) accepts reports through their website (donotcall.gov) or by calling 1-888-382-1222. Providing details like the phone number, time of call, and nature of the conversation helps the FTC build cases against violators. The Federal Communications Commission (FCC) also maintains a complaint system at fcc.gov/complaints for reporting suspicious calls.
For industry-specific complaints, consumers should contact relevant regulatory bodies. Financial call concerns warrant reports to the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B), while healthcare-related calls should be reported to the Department of Health and Human Services. Most major phone carriers also maintain reporting systems—AT&T’s Call Protect, Verizon’s Call Filter, and T-Mobile’s Scam Shield all include options for flagging suspicious numbers.
After reporting, consumers benefit from maintaining detailed records of unwanted calls. These records should include dates, times, caller information, and conversation details to strengthen potential legal cases and support investigative efforts by authorities.
